Salt Lake City officials are seeking answers after ICE agents, wearing no visible ID, detained a woman at the airport in a scene captured on video. (Scripps News Group)

Breakdown
  • A woman was detained by ICE agents at Salt Lake City International Airport near the baggage claim area. 50s
  • Salt Lake City Mayor Erin Mendenhall questioned the operation, noting agents were in plain clothes and local police were not involved. 1m 0s
  • ICE identified the woman as 39-year-old Martha Briseida Renderos-Leyva, who had been ordered deported in 2020. 1m 46s
  • The Salt Lake City Council called the federal arrest unusual for the airport and said such incidents create fear and uncertainty. 2m 5s
